Someone help me integrate this please >_
NISA [10]
∫( (sinx) / (2 - 3cosx)) dx.

From laws of integration:   ∫ f¹(u) / f(u) du = In(f(u)) + constant.

d/dx (2 - 3cosx) =  0 -3(-sinx) = 3sinx.

1/3d/dx(2 - 3cosx) = (1/3)*3sinx = sinx.

∫ ((sinx) / (2 - 3cosx)) dx.      =  ∫ ((1/3) d/dx (2 - 3cosx) / (2 - 3cosx))dx

= 1/3 ∫ (d/dx (2 - 3cosx) / (2 - 3cosx))dx 

= (1/3)ln(2 - 3cosx) + Constant.

Endpoint: (-9,-1), midpoint: (8,14) given the midpoint and one endpoint of a line segment, find the other endpoint.
jolli1 [7]

Answer:

 (25, 29)

Step-by-step explanation:

The midpoint formula can be solved to give an expression for one end point of a line segment in terms of the other end point and the midpoint.

<h3>Formula</h3>

The midpoint (M) of segment AB is found from ...

  M = (A +B)/2

Solving for B, we get ...

  B = 2M -A

<h3>Application</h3>

For A(-9, -1) and M(8, 14), we find the end point B to be ...

  B = 2(8, 14) -(-9, -1)

  B = (16 -(-9), 28 -(-1)) = (25, 29)

The other end point is (25, 29.
